Why Sun Wet Matters in Forestry

Forestry herbicide applications—especially post-emergent treatments—often face unique challenges. Thick, waxy cuticles on woody plants, drought stress, and variable environmental conditions can significantly reduce herbicide effectiveness. This is where Sun Wet excels.

Sun Wet is designed to maximize herbicide performance by improving penetration, coverage, and uptake. Its formulation combines:

  • 100% Methylated Seed Oil (MSO) with emulsifiers for superior penetration.
  • Nonionic surfactant properties for compatibility with most forestry herbicides.
  • Spreading and wetting agents that reduce surface tension, ensuring droplets spread evenly across bark and leaf surfaces.

This combination makes Sun Wet an essential tool for forestry professionals who need reliable results in challenging conditions.

How Sun Wet Enhances Herbicide Performance

Forestry herbicides such as glyphosate, triclopyr, imazapyr, and aminopyralid often struggle against:

  • Waxy or hairy leaf surfaces.
  • Hardened invasive species.
  • Hot, dry, or variable weather conditions.

Sun Wet addresses these issues by:

  • Boosting absorption and penetration: MSO chemistry drives herbicide into tough plant cuticles.
  • Improving coverage: Droplets spread uniformly, increasing translocation within the plant.
  • Enhancing control under stress: Works better than standard surfactants when plants are drought-stressed or hardened.
  • Optimizing post-emergent activity: Perfect for forestry applications where timing and uptake are critical.

 

Key Forestry Applications

Sun Wet is widely used across multiple forestry operations:

  1. Forestry Site Preparation (Pre-Planting): Clears competing hardwoods, vines, and brush before pine planting.
  2. Release Treatments: Suppresses broadleaf competition, allowing pines to thrive.
  3. Invasive Species Control: Targets tough species like Chinese privet, tallow, Brazilian pepper, and melaleuca.
  4. Right-of-Way Maintenance: Improves brush control along utility corridors, pipelines, and forestry roads.

In all these scenarios, Sun Wet ensures herbicides perform at their peak—even under challenging conditions.

Application Guidelines

For forestry uses, Sun Wet typically follows these ranges:

  • Broadcast sprays: 1–2 quarts per acre (depending on herbicide label and brush density).
  • Tank mixes: 0.5–2% v/v concentration, adjusted for stress conditions and brush maturity.

 

Important: Always follow the herbicide label first. Sun Wet is added only where an MSO or nonionic activator surfactant is recommended.
